Can I Get Compensation for a Delayed Flight?
Yes, passengers may be entitled to compensation for delayed flights in India, depending on the delay’s duration and cause. The DGCA sets clear guidelines for airlines to follow, but compensation may not apply for delays due to extraordinary circumstances like weather, Air Traffic Control (ATC), or security issues.
DGCA Guidelines for Compensation
The DGCA outlines specific passenger entitlements based on delay duration:
- Less than 2 hours : No compensation is required, but airlines must ensure passenger comfort with seating and updates.
- 2 to 4 hours : Airlines must provide free meals and refreshments.
- More than 4 hours : Passengers can choose rebooking on the next available flight or a full refund. For overnight delays, airlines must offer free hotel accommodation and airport transfers.
Check the DGCA’s Passenger Charter for detailed regulations.

What Happens During a Flight Delay?
When a flight is delayed, airlines are obligated to:
- Communicate Clearly : Inform passengers about the delay’s reason and duration.
- Provide Amenities : Offer meals and refreshments for delays over 2 hours.
- Offer Alternatives : Provide rebooking or refund options for delays exceeding 4 hours.
- Arrange Accommodation : Ensure hotel stays and transfers for overnight delays.
If communication is lacking, escalate your concerns to the airline’s customer service or file a grievance via the DGCA’s AirSewa portal .
